第三,Spend time distilling good invariants because they serve you in many ways. They guide you as you explore protocol variants (see mental model 5), telling you what you can and cannot change. They act as contracts when you compose components, defining what each part guarantees to the others. They translate directly into runtime assertions and test oracles for your implementation. And they are essential for adding fault-tolerance: once you know the invariant, you know where you need to recover to after a fault, and you can design recovery actions to reestablish it.
